About Village

We’re a hypergrowth AI startup backed by top-tier VC firms. We’ve created a new paradigm for enterprise artificial intelligence with a breakthrough technology called Organizational Memory (OM1). It’s fundamentally reshaping how people do work. 

Unlike any other AI product, OM1 builds a 'brain' for companies. It has both a deep contextual 'memory,' and knows what's happening in real-time across the business. It has all the output capabilities of a human employee in the company's connected apps. 

Roles like Product, Engineering, G2M, and Management will never be the same. And while we’re starting by selling our technology to other software companies, we have the ability to serve many different industries. We're not just building another productivity tool.
